Local Government Updates
Keeping up with local government is crucial for every resident. It’s where decisions are made that directly impact your daily life, from infrastructure projects to zoning laws and community services. In St. Augustine, the city commission plays a pivotal role in shaping the future of our historic city. Understanding their initiatives, debates, and decisions ensures you’re an informed and engaged citizen. The current hot topics include the ongoing debate about short-term rentals, the proposed development projects along the waterfront, and the continuous efforts to improve traffic flow, especially during peak tourist seasons. For instance, the recent discussions around limiting the number of vacation rentals in residential areas have sparked passionate debates among homeowners, local businesses, and tourists. Advocates argue that these restrictions are necessary to preserve the character of residential neighborhoods and address issues such as noise complaints and parking shortages. On the other hand, opponents claim that such measures could negatively impact the local economy by reducing tourism revenue and property values. Meanwhile, the city commission is also considering plans to revitalize the waterfront area with new parks, walkways, and commercial spaces. These projects aim to enhance the city’s appeal as a premier tourist destination while providing recreational opportunities for residents. However, concerns have been raised about the potential environmental impact of these developments, particularly on the sensitive coastal ecosystem. To address these concerns, the city is conducting thorough environmental impact assessments and engaging with environmental organizations to ensure that the projects are sustainable and environmentally responsible. Traffic congestion remains a persistent challenge in St. Augustine, especially during the summer months when the city is flooded with tourists. The city is exploring various strategies to alleviate traffic bottlenecks, including implementing intelligent traffic management systems, expanding public transportation options, and encouraging the use of alternative modes of transportation such as bicycles and scooters. These efforts are aimed at improving the overall quality of life for residents and enhancing the visitor experience.
Community Events
Community events are the heartbeat of St. Augustine. They bring us together, celebrate our unique culture, and create lasting memories. From the vibrant St. Augustine Art Walk to the historical reenactments at the Castillo de San Marcos, there’s always something happening that showcases the city’s rich heritage and artistic spirit. Keep an eye out for seasonal festivals like the Nights of Lights, which transforms the city into a dazzling winter wonderland, drawing visitors from far and wide. In addition to these well-known events, there are also numerous smaller gatherings that cater to specific interests and hobbies. For example, the St. Augustine Amphitheatre hosts a variety of concerts and performances throughout the year, ranging from local bands to nationally renowned artists. The city also boasts a thriving culinary scene, with numerous food festivals and wine tastings that showcase the region’s diverse flavors and culinary talent. These events provide opportunities for residents and visitors alike to indulge in delicious cuisine, sample local wines, and connect with fellow food enthusiasts. Furthermore, St. Augustine is home to a vibrant arts community, with numerous galleries, studios, and workshops that showcase the work of local artists. The St. Augustine Art Walk, held on the first Friday of each month, is a popular event that allows visitors to explore the city’s art scene and meet the artists behind the creations. The event features live music, street performers, and a festive atmosphere, making it a fun and engaging experience for art lovers of all ages. Education Updates
Education is a cornerstone of any thriving community, and St. Augustine is no exception. From the local school board meetings to the latest initiatives in our schools, staying informed about education updates is crucial for parents, students, and anyone invested in the future of our city. The St. Johns County School District is consistently ranked among the top school districts in Florida, thanks to its dedicated teachers, innovative programs, and commitment to student success. One of the key areas of focus for the school district is to prepare students for the demands of the 21st-century workforce. The district is investing in STEM education, career and technical education, and other programs that provide students with the skills and knowledge they need to succeed in today’s rapidly changing economy. The district is also working to close achievement gaps and ensure that all students have access to high-quality educational opportunities, regardless of their background or socioeconomic status. This includes providing additional support and resources to students from low-income families, students with disabilities, and English language learners. In addition to K-12 education, St. Augustine is also home to several institutions of higher education, including Flagler College and St. Johns River State College. These institutions offer a wide range of academic programs and opportunities for students to pursue their educational goals. Flagler College is a private liberal arts college known for its historic campus and commitment to experiential learning. The college offers a variety of undergraduate and graduate programs in areas such as business, education, and the humanities. St. Johns River State College is a public community college that provides affordable and accessible educational opportunities to residents of Northeast Florida. The college offers associate degrees, vocational certificates, and bachelor’s degrees in a variety of fields, including healthcare, business, and technology. Real Estate News
The real estate market in St. Augustine is dynamic and always worth keeping an eye on. Whether you're looking to buy, sell, or just curious about property values, staying up-to-date on the latest trends is essential. Interest rates, new listings, and development projects all play a role in shaping the market. Currently, St. Augustine's real estate market is experiencing strong demand, driven by the city’s growing population, tourism industry, and desirable quality of life. Home prices have been steadily increasing in recent years, making it a seller’s market in many areas. However, rising interest rates and concerns about affordability are beginning to cool down the market, leading to a more balanced playing field for buyers and sellers. One of the key factors influencing the real estate market in St. Augustine is the availability of inventory. The supply of homes for sale remains relatively low, particularly in popular neighborhoods and waterfront areas. This shortage of inventory is driving up prices and creating competition among buyers. However, new construction projects are underway to help alleviate the inventory shortage and provide more housing options for residents. Another trend to watch in the St. Augustine real estate market is the increasing demand for luxury homes and waterfront properties. High-end buyers are attracted to the city’s historic charm, beautiful beaches, and upscale amenities. As a result, luxury home prices have been rising rapidly, making St. Augustine one of the most expensive real estate markets in Northeast Florida.
